In Nevada, a handyman can perform simple tasks such as small repairs, painting, and basic maintenance without needing a license. However, they cannot engage in significant electrical, plumbing, or HVAC work without the appropriate licenses. This distinction is important to maintain safety and compliance with regulations. In Nevada, you can perform minor repairs and maintenance work without an HVAC license, such as replacing filters or fixing small leaks. However, any extensive work, including installations or major repairs, typically requires a valid HVAC license. It's important to understand the boundaries to avoid legal issues. Always check local regulations to ensure compliance when engaging in HVAC services.

An HVAC license typically does not transfer directly from one state to another, as each state has its own licensing requirements. For example, if you hold an HVAC license in Florida and wish to work in Nevada, you will likely need to apply for a new HVAC license in Nevada. In Nevada, most construction and HVAC work requires a permit, and doing work without one can result in penalties. Contractors must check with local authorities to determine which projects necessitate a permit. Not obtaining a permit can complicate your project and potential resale of your property.
